I agree that there might be a problem, but I wouldn't say that it would automatically be the person who is investing. I mean, there are so many other factors that could affect an investment and make it go down the drain, therefore, it would be better when losses like that happen to actually take a step back and look at things with a fresh eye and see what went wrong. If there are things that can be changed, then it should be addressed; however, if what happened was related to normal market movements, then another strategy should be employed.
